Transcribed Image Text:An exfiltration trench is to retain the initial runoff rate from a 0.5-ha catchment where the
regulatory water-quality depth is 2.5 cm. The hydraulic conductivity of the surrounding sandy
aquifer is 10 m/d and the trench is to be 1 m wide and 1.5 m deep. The porosity of fill material is
estimated as 0.4. What is the minimum required trench length? Does the evacuation time meet
the regulatory requirement of a maximum of 3 days?
